Step 5: Marque AutoCorrect Configuración
Math AutoCorrect might be converting equations to text.
- Vaya a Archivo > Opciones
- Haga clic en Revisión in left sidebar
- Haga clic en AutoCorrect Opciones
- Vaya a Math AutoCorrect pestaña
- Review the list of automatic replacements
- If conversións you don’t want are listed, uncheck the boxes
- Or uncheck “Use Math AutoCorrect outside of math regions” entirely
- Haga clic en OK twice

Step 7: Customize Ribbon to Show Equation Button
If Alt+= works but ribbon botón is hidden:
- Haga clic con el botón derecho en anywhere in the ribbon
- Seleccione Customize the Ribbon
- On the right side, find Insert pestaña
- Look in the list for Equation or Math Equation
- If you see it but it’s not in the active list, select it and click Add >>
- Haga clic en OK
- Equation botón should now appear in the Insert ribbon

Why isn't the Equation Editor icon visible in the Word ribbon?
Equation Editor might be hidden under Insert > Symbols > Equation. Or it's called 'Math Equation' in newer Word. If missing entirely, reinstall Office.
Can I insert equations using keyboard shortcuts instead of ribbon?
Yes. Presione Alt+= (Alt key and equals) to insert equation. Then type your equation using Office math syntax (e.g., x^2 for x squared).
Why do my equations keep reverting to plain text?
Math AutoCorrect might be converting them. Vaya a Archivo > Opciones > Revisión > AutoCorrect Opciones > Math AutoCorrect pestaña > uncheck conversións you don't want.
